## Configuration

Vexport retries failed exports automatically. Plugins control behavior via RETRY_MAX_ATTEMPTS (default 5) and RETRY_BACKOFF_MS (default 2000, exponential). Retries persist across restarts using the durable queue, so no plugin-side bookkeeping is needed. Retried exports must authenticate against the Lanternby gateway, so set the gateway credential on the next line of your env file.

secret setting of tajof-bahif: COURIER_KEY3=65d

## Build Provenance: SQL Lint Rules

All SQL files in the Quarrelstone repo pass through the Gatemark linter before packaging. Rules enforce: no dynamic string concatenation in DDL, explicit schema prefixes, and banned GRANT statements outside migrations. Lint results are hashed into the provenance manifest; a failed rule blocks the signing stage entirely. Reviewers should confirm the manifest hash matches the artifact attestation in Ledgerview. The token below identifies the exact lint run under review.

session token of kajeg-tawif = htk3_45b

## Onboarding: Sproutly Scheduler

Welcome aboard. The Sproutly plant-watering scheduler runs as a single worker that reads watering intervals from the greenhouse table and enqueues pump jobs. Start it with `sproutly run --env dev`. Logs go to stdout; no local broker is needed. To connect the worker to the shared development database, set the environment variable to the following connection string.

database URL for bahop-yagep: mssql://sildor_svc:35ha7jz@db-fb6d.nelvrodyn.example:5432/casath

Handover: Pylontalk websocket reconnect bug

New folks — the gist: clients sometimes reconnect in a tight loop after a broker restart. Root cause is the backoff timer resetting on every half-open connection. Partial fix shipped; full fix needs the heartbeat rewrite (see Dorna's branch). Don't touch the ping interval without load-testing first. Repro is easiest on the staging broker. Current reconnect settings are shown below.

config for yahof-tajop:
zorath:
  pin: 7493
  metrics_host: metrics.zorath.tolvaqsys.internal
  tenant: praiel
  seal: seal_fd9cd4f1